She doesn't get around as much as she used to but she is doing well and we love her! After dinner we took the kids up to see the Thistle Dam. They didn't think to much of it, but I remember back in the day when Thistle Dam was created by a mud slide and is was a big deal. I remember going up quite often and watching the progress the mud slide was making and the damage it was creating. I wanted the lake to remain. I thought that would be an awesome spot for a lake, but my vote didn't count darnit, and they drained the lake to reveal all the flooded and destroyed homes and rebuilt the highway and tunneld through the dam to create the railroad path. Wow that has been many years ago. What an awesome sight mother nature is. We then continued on home that way by going through Birds Eye and into Sanpete County then down through the canyon and home.
